Jam Making 101: The Secrets to Getting Jam to Set Like a Pro
- Pectin is a long chain of carbohydrates called a polysaccharide. It's found in the cell walls of all terrestrial plants, helping to give structure to stems, leaves, flowers, and fruit. It's most concentrated in the skins and cores of fruit, with some types, like apples and citrus, having particularly high levels. As fruit ripens, enzymes in the fru...
